The Derby City Rollergirls (DCRG) is a roller derby league based in Louisville, Kentucky. Founded in 2007, the league currently consists of a single team, which competes against teams from other leagues.

The league was founded in 2007 by Jenni Alrich, known as "Bad Penny", after she had met a team from Austin, Texas.[1] In its early days, it played at the Kentucky State Fairgrounds, often selling out the venue.[2]

The league affiliated to the Women's Flat Track Derby Association (WFTDA) in 2009, and played its first WFTDA regulation bout against the Naptown Roller Girls in January 2010.[3]
